Output ec512e314608f6a6f1bdcef3734276e8e6e3defd372ceb4d9b86bfa25cdf5667:1

value
3250908577
script pubkey
OP_0 OP_PUSHBYTES_20 98244e64a3ecbafb46ca405981c52aa526908ec2
address
tb1qnqjyue9raja0k3k2gpvcr3f255nfprkzme5cgh
transaction
ec512e314608f6a6f1bdcef3734276e8e6e3defd372ceb4d9b86bfa25cdf5667
confirmations
105803
spent
true